I applied online. The process took 2 weeks. I interviewed at GE (Niskayuna, NY) in Jan 2022
Interview
Interview were consisted of 4 rounds: (1) Phone screening with recruiter. (2) Technical Interview. (3) Technical Presentation. (4) Behavior / leadership interview.
Phone screening was a typical HR screening.
Technical interview was with a senior principal engineer. Most questions were from a resume, and follow up questions were asked with a more depth.
Technical presentation was about how well one can explain problems and results. Interviewers were senior engineers.
I applied through an employee referral. The process took 6 weeks. I interviewed at GE (Niskayuna, NY) in Dec 2019
Interview
Started with a phone screen followed by a one hour technical interview via Skype and finally an on-site interview. The on-site interview contained some panel-style technical interviews as well as one-on-one interviews that focused on behavioral questions.
